I also had this problem, which I worked around using 'alsamixer -c0' and
unmuting things.

This is particularly pernicious because the default sound control that
Jaunty provides doesn't have these mute buttons, at least for my
hardware, nor are they apparent when I run just 'alsamixer'.

(My hardward is a Dell Inspiron 1420N laptop, which apparently has HDA
Intel STAC 92xx Analog hardware (?)).
